151 changes: 151 additions & 0 deletions cmd/nightshift/commands/serviceadvisor.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,151 @@
package commands

import (
"encoding/json"
"fmt"
"os"
"path/filepath"
"time"

"github.com/spf13/cobra"

"github.com/marcus/nightshift/internal/analysis"
"github.com/marcus/nightshift/internal/config"
"github.com/marcus/nightshift/internal/db"
"github.com/marcus/nightshift/internal/logging"
)

var serviceAdvisorCmd = &cobra.Command{
Use: "service-advisor [path]",
Short: "Analyze Go package structure for service boundary opportunities",
Long: `Analyze Go package structure to identify service boundary opportunities.

Examines packages by coupling (afferent/efferent import ratios), cohesion
(internal vs cross-package references), size (LOC/file count), and change
coupling (git co-change frequency) to produce a ranked list of packages
with extract/merge/keep recommendations.

Metrics:
- Coupling: Import dependency connections (afferent + efferent)
- Cohesion: Internal references vs exported API surface
- Size: Lines of code relative to project total
- Churn: Co-change frequency from git history
- Extract-Worthiness: Composite score for service extraction potential`,
RunE: func(cmd *cobra.Command, args []string) error {
path, err := cmd.Flags().GetString("path")
if err != nil {
return err
}

if path == "" && len(args) > 0 {
path = args[0]
}
if path == "" {
path, err = os.Getwd()
if err != nil {
return fmt.Errorf("getting current directory: %w", err)
}
}

jsonOutput, _ := cmd.Flags().GetBool("json")
saveReport, _ := cmd.Flags().GetBool("save")
dbPath, _ := cmd.Flags().GetString("db")
minLOC, _ := cmd.Flags().GetInt("min-loc")

return runServiceAdvisor(path, jsonOutput, saveReport, dbPath, minLOC)
},
}

func init() {
serviceAdvisorCmd.Flags().StringP("path", "p", "", "Repository or directory path")
serviceAdvisorCmd.Flags().Bool("json", false, "Output as JSON")
serviceAdvisorCmd.Flags().Bool("save", false, "Save results to database")
serviceAdvisorCmd.Flags().String("db", "", "Database path (uses config if not set)")
serviceAdvisorCmd.Flags().Int("min-loc", 10, "Minimum LOC threshold for package analysis")
rootCmd.AddCommand(serviceAdvisorCmd)
}

func runServiceAdvisor(path string, jsonOutput, saveReport bool, dbPath string, minLOC int) error {
logger := logging.Component("service-advisor")

absPath, err := filepath.Abs(path)
if err != nil {
return fmt.Errorf("resolving path: %w", err)
}

if !analysis.RepositoryExists(absPath) {
return fmt.Errorf("not a git repository: %s", absPath)
}

// Analyze packages
analyzer := analysis.NewServiceAnalyzer(absPath)
pkgs, err := analyzer.Analyze(minLOC)
if err != nil {
return fmt.Errorf("analyzing packages: %w", err)
}

if len(pkgs) == 0 {
logger.Warnf("no Go packages found in %s (above %d LOC threshold)", absPath, minLOC)
return nil
}

// Calculate metrics
analyses := analysis.CalculateServiceMetrics(pkgs)

// Generate report
gen := analysis.NewServiceReportGenerator()
component := filepath.Base(absPath)
report := gen.Generate(component, analyses)

// Output
if jsonOutput {
enc := json.NewEncoder(os.Stdout)
enc.SetIndent("", " ")
return enc.Encode(report)
}

markdown := gen.RenderMarkdown(report)
fmt.Println(markdown)

// Save if requested
if saveReport {
if dbPath == "" {
cfg, err := config.Load()
if err != nil {
logger.Warnf("could not load config for db path: %v", err)
} else {
dbPath = cfg.ExpandedDBPath()
}
}

if dbPath != "" {
database, err := db.Open(dbPath)
if err != nil {
logger.Errorf("opening database: %v", err)
} else {
defer func() { _ = database.Close() }()

metrics := make([]analysis.ServiceMetrics, len(analyses))
for i, a := range analyses {
metrics[i] = a.Metrics
}

result := &analysis.ServiceAdvisorResult{
Component: component,
Timestamp: time.Now(),
Packages: analyses,
Metrics: metrics,
Recommendations: report.Recommendations,
}

if err := result.Store(database.SQL()); err != nil {
logger.Errorf("storing result: %v", err)
} else {
logger.Infof("results saved (ID: %d)", result.ID)
}
}
}
}

return nil
}
